Subject:Adoption of a Resolution for projects in Fiscal Year 2019-20 funded by Senate Bill 1: The Road Repair and Accountability Act of 2017. (Action Item)Date:4/9/2019

OBJECTIVE

For City Council to adopt a Resolution approving Fiscal Year 2019-20 Project List, funded by new gas tax revenue from Senate Bill 1 (SB1) : The Road Repair and Accountability Act of 2017.

BACKGROUND

In April 2017, Governor Brown signed into law Senate Bill 1, which increased the vehicle fuel tax by $0.12 and the diesel excise tax by $0.20 per gallon. SB1 also implemented a new transportation vehicle fee based on vehicle value and an annual vehicle registration fee for zero-emission vehicles. 

DISCUSSION

For a City to be eligible for SB1 apportionments, the California Transportation Commission, the lead administrative agency tasked with oversight of SB1, requires cities to formally submit annual Project Lists for administrative review and adoption. For Fiscal Year 2019-20, the City is anticipating receiving approximately $2.6 million in SB1 revenues for transportation projects.

 

Project Lists are capital improvement lists detailing SB1 fund expenditures, including project name, scope, schedule and other construction data. As per the attached Resolution, SB1 funds would be used for constructing the Cannery-Imperial Storm Drain line, from Garden Grove Boulevard to Gilbert Street. The estimated useful life for this asset is approximately 50 years. Construction is expected to start in August 2019 with completion in January 2020. This project will also be reflected in the City’s FY 2019-20 Capital Improvement Plan.

FINANCIAL IMPACT

There is no impact to the General Fund. The City is projecting to receive $2.6 million in new Gas Tax revenue (Fund 062) for Fiscal Year 2019-20.
